1810

JOSIAH BARTLETT, Grand Master

John Soley, Deputy Grand Master
Francis J. Oliver, Senior Grand Warden
Oliver Prescott, Junior Grand Warden


NOTES

QUARTERLY COMMUNICATIONS

  • 03/12 (Masons Hall, Boston): II-434;
    • II-434: Committee to investigate disclosure of charitable donation.
    • II-435; Resolution following debate about deposit of Grand Lodge records; to remain with the Grand Treasurer.
    • II-436; Dispute between Rising States and Lodge of St. Andrew regarding rank.
    • II-436: Petition by Rising Star to remove to Canton; granted, if approved by the District Deputy Grand Master.
    • II-436: Pamphlets from the archives of the Grand Lodge to be distributed.
  • 09/10 (Masons Hall, Boston): II-441;
    • II-442: Committee appointed to respond to communication from Essex Lodge regarding irregularities at Mount Moriah and Philanthropic Lodges.
      • II-450: Tabled.
    • II-442: Marine Lodge petitioned to return its charter due to financial constraints. Grand Secretary directed to write to the lodge to request them to deliver the charter to the District Deputy.
  • 12/10 (Masons Hall, Boston): II-448; Annual Communication.
    • II-449: Committee to approach legislature regarding incorporation reported that "the subject had been duly attended to but without the desired effect."
    • II-449: Communications from various Grand Lodges.
    • II-450: Petition from Unity Lodge, Ipswich, requesting remission; not granted.
    • II-450: Rising States Lodge resigned its charter; committee appointed to discuss the propriety of this resignation.
    • II-451: Committee of Accounts and Finance reported.
    • II-452ff: Discussion regarding irregularities in the accounts of District Deputy Grand Masters.
    • II-454: Election of Timothy Bigelow as Grand Master; other Grand Officers elected.
  • 12/17 (by adjournment of Annual Communication): II-456;
    • II-456: Committee of Accounts and Finance chosen (II-462: empowered to determine renovation costs for Masons Hall; and also to determine what Lodges are deficient in payment of dues.)
    • II-456ff: Communications with other Grand Lodges; Grand Lodge to send a commission to Washington, DC in January 1811 to discuss relations with other Grand Lodges; but "not to agree to any motion or resolves . . . for the forming of, or the meeting of, a National Superintending Grand Lodge, without special instructions from this Grand Lodge."
    • II-459: Address by Grand Master Bartlett.
    • II-460: Installation of Grand Master Bigelow and other Grand Officers.
    • II-461: Thanks voted to Grand Master Bartlett and others.
    • II-462: Inventory of regalia belonging to the Grand Lodge.

SPECIAL COMMUNICATIONS

  • 07/12 (Lanesboro): II-446;
    • II-446: Constitution of Mystic Lodge, Lanesboro, and installation of officers. Officiated by R.W. Robert Walker, District Deputy Grand Master. Sermon preached by Rev. Pardy.
  • 09/26 (Danvers): II-444;
    • II-444: Constitution of Jordan Lodge, Danvers, and installation of officers. Sermon preached by R.W. and Rev. Bro. Batchelder based on "Prove all things: hold fast to that which is good." A public ceremony attended by many, including "gentlemen of distinction and numerous spectators."
